How did ancient civilizations build bridges?

When humans started building bridges, they built them in simple form out of cut wooden logs or planks, stones, with a simple support and crossbeam arrangement, sometimes with use of natural fibers woven together to hold materials.

How were early bridges built?

The earliest bridges were likely made with fallen trees and stepping stones. The Neolithic people built boardwalk bridges across marshland. The Arkadiko Bridge (dating from the 13th century BC, in the Peloponnese) is one of the oldest arch bridges still in existence and use.

How did they build bridges over deep water?

The structure is something called a cofferdam. Cofferdams are created when a number of large piles are driven into the water, then the water is pumped out, leaving a lovely and safe environment for people to work.

How were bridges built in ancient times?

When building bridges across moving bodies of water, Roman engineers would begin by laying a foundation. At first, they used heavy timbers as deep foundations in the riverbed, but a later technique involved using watertight walls to redirect the water and then laying a stone foundation in the area.

What makes a bridge strong?

Suspension bridges are strong because the force on the bridge gets spread out. The weight of the cars or trains or horses, whatever’s traveling across it, pulls on the cables, creating tension. Those cables then pull down on the towers and also pull on the anchors on either end of the bridge, to hold up the deck.

How was Golden Gate Bridge built?

How was the Golden Gate Bridge built? First, huge concrete piers were constructed in the bay at each end of the bridge. Then the towers were built, and the cables drawn between them. Finally, sections of roadway were lifted into position, and connected to the Marin and San Francisco approach roads.

How are bridges built between mountains?

The process begins with the collection of strands of long grass, which are twisted together to form thin ropes. These, in turn, are twisted together into larger ropes, which are finally braided to form the heavy cables that will anchor the bridge.

Who invented the bridge?

The ancient Romans constructed some of the most durable bridges ever. They built the Caravan Bridge, the world’s oldest reliably dated bridge. It’s a stone arch span over the Meles River in Izmir, Turkey. According to Guinness World Records, it dates from 850 B.C., making it almost 3,000 years old.

What is the simplest bridge to build?

Beam Bridge

A beam or “girder” bridge is the simplest and most inexpensive kind of bridge. According to Craig Finley of Finley/McNary Engineering, “they’re basically the vanillas of the bridge world.” In its most basic form, a beam bridge consists of a horizontal beam that is supported at each end by piers.

Why do they build piers?

The function of the piers is as follows: to transfer the superstructure vertical loads to the foundation and to resist all horizontal and transverse forces acting on the bridge. Piers are generally constructed of masonry or reinforced concrete.

How did the Victorians build piers?

The first seaside piers were built in England in the early 19th century. Originally constructed as simple wooden landing stages for boat trips, piers later developed into complex entertainment venues, with ornate pavilions, delicate ironwork, and exotic lighting.

How did they build bridges over canyons?

Woven from saplings, vines, and grasses, these bridges utilized thick rope cables that were securely attached to stone abutments or anchors. Many bridges had remarkably long spans, sometimes as much as 150 feet (about the width of an NFL football field).

What was the first bridge in history?

The oldest datable bridge in the world still in use is the slab-stone single-arch bridge over the river Meles in Izmir (formerly Smyrna), Turkey, which dates from c. 850 BC. Remnants of Mycenaean bridges dated c. 1600 BC exist in the neighbourhood of Mycenae, Greece over the River Havos.

How were old suspension bridges built?

One of the oldest of engineering forms, suspension bridges were constructed by primitive peoples using vines for cables and mounting the road- or walkway directly on the cables.

Who built the rope bridges?

The vast Inca road network relied on about 200 rope bridges to traverse the steep valleys and canyons of the Andes.

What is a rope bridge made of?

A rope bridge is made from thick strong rope. A type of suspension bridge, the most basic form of rope bridge may consist of only two ropes: one to walk on, and one to hold onto. These are heavily weighted down at each end, in order to produce some measure of stability for the walker.
